Here is how I understand it from looking at my own Southwest credit history.
SWA Purchases - Kind of, only the base fare is eligible, no A-List or A+ bonuses count
Credit Card Points per $ - Yes
Credit Card Bonus Points - Yes
Southwest Partner Credit - Yes
Southwest Partner Bonus - No
Using the current Hyatt promo as an example, you will earn 3k points (600*5)towards a companion pass. The bonus 1200 points per stay and 10k after 5 will not count towards CP status.
So far, credit card bonuses and all credit points for that matter have counted towards my CP status.

No, you can't simultaneously on a single flight be a Companion of someone and have a Companion of your own along. ("An individual may not travel as both a Member and a Companion on the same flight, except in Customer of Size instances.") But if you and your wife both earn CPs, she can be your Companion if just the two of you fly, and she can have your daughter as her Companion on other flights without reference to you.
Might want to wait on getting your wife's 100K for Jan 2013. Then you will have 1.5 years of a CP yourself and she will have almost 2 years of a CP, w/o overlap. Presumably more valuable for your family that way. This assumes the CC deal will be available then of course.
Charging $5K on WN partners would get you the 10K points. Gift cards should work.
